What is the difference between Remote Azure Support Engineer vs Remote Cloud Support Engineer?

AspectRemote Azure Support EngineerRemote Cloud Support Engineer
CertificationsAzure Certifications (e.g., AZ-104, AZ-303)Cloud certifications (e.g., AWS, Azure, Google Cloud)
Work EnvironmentRemote, supporting Azure cloud servicesRemote, supporting multiple cloud platforms
Industry UsagePrimarily in organizations using Microsoft AzureIn organizations using various cloud providers
Job FocusAzure-specific support and troubleshootingSupport across multiple cloud environments

The Remote Azure Support Engineer specializes in supporting Microsoft Azure services, requiring Azure-specific certifications and knowledge. In contrast, the Remote Cloud Support Engineer offers support across various cloud platforms, including Azure, AWS, and Google Cloud. Both roles are remote and involve troubleshooting cloud issues, but the Azure Support Engineer focuses solely on Azure environments, making it ideal for organizations heavily invested in Microsoft cloud solutions.

What are some common challenges faced by Remote Azure Support Engineers and how can they be managed effectively?

Remote Azure Support Engineers often encounter challenges such as troubleshooting complex cloud environments without physical access to client infrastructure, managing multiple high-priority tickets simultaneously, and keeping up with frequent Azure updates. Effective communication skills and a structured approach to problem-solving are essential, as much of the support work involves collaborating with customers and internal teams through virtual channels. Staying current with Azure documentation and actively participating in knowledge-sharing within the team can help engineers resolve issues efficiently and stay ahead of technological changes.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Remote Azure Support Engineer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Remote Azure Support Engineer, you need a strong understanding of Microsoft Azure services, cloud computing concepts, and troubleshooting methodologies, typically backed by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with tools like Azure Portal, PowerShell, Azure CLI, and certifications such as Microsoft Certified: Azure Administrator Associate are highly valuable. Excellent problem-solving abilities, communication skills, and a customer-focused mindset help you resolve issues efficiently and provide high-quality support remotely. These skills and qualifications are vital to ensuring system reliability, resolving technical challenges quickly, and maintaining customer satisfaction in a dynamic cloud environment.

What is a Remote Azure Support Engineer?

A Remote Azure Support Engineer is an IT professional who provides technical assistance and troubleshooting for Microsoft Azure cloud services, working from a remote location. They help customers resolve issues related to Azure infrastructure, networking, security, and application deployment. These engineers typically communicate with clients via email, chat, or phone to diagnose and solve problems, implement solutions, and ensure optimal use of Azure services. In addition, they may provide guidance on best practices, monitor system performance, and escalate complex issues as needed.

Job Description Summary:

A Vertica Senior Technical Support Engineer at Rocket Software delivers advanced Tier 3 Vertica support. They independently troubleshoot escalated issues, perform root-cause analysis, and serve as mentors for junior engineers.

A Vertica Senior Technical Support Engineer at Rocket Software provides advanced Tier 3 support for complex customer environments. This role involves independently troubleshooting escalated issues, performing detailed root-cause analysis, and mentoring junior engineers to drive overall team effectiveness.

The ideal candidate will have:

  • Strong Linux Expertise: Deep understanding of Linux distributions (e.g., RHEL, CentOS, Ubuntu), including file systems, memory management, and package management.
  • Database Proficiency: Advanced knowledge of SQL and data warehousing concepts.
  • Vertica Architecture Knowledge: Solid understanding of Vertica's columnar architecture, including projections, encoding, and compression techniques.
  • Advanced Troubleshooting Skills: Experience using Vertica Management Console and performance tuning tools to identify and resolve system bottlenecks.
  • Cloud & Storage Experience: Familiarity with cloud environments, particularly object storage technologies.
  • Systems & Networking Knowledge: Understanding of TCP/IP networking and containerized environments such as Kubernetes.
  • Vertica Experience: Prior hands-on experience supporting or working with Vertica is strongly preferred.
